You can enjoy a variety of skewered dishes. Seafood includes live sea bream, scallops, shrimp, and cod. Vegetables include lotus root, shrimp potato, and onion. There is a wide variety of meats, including Japanese beef and chicken. You can also change the flavor to suit your taste, such as special sauce, rock salt, and garlic soy sauce. The appetizer starts with sashimi, followed by skewered dishes. In between, you'll be served light dishes like seared puffer fish and crab miso, so you won't get bored of the skewered dishes and you can keep eating (^^♪. Beer goes well with the skewered dishes, and sake goes well with the seared puffer fish and crab miso. (I had Dassai.) Curry Udon was also served at the end. The portion was just the right amount, about the size of a rice bowl. The broth was also delicious and warming. And above all, the price of 5,500 yen (tax included) for the taste and quantity is excellent value for money. The owner was very friendly and great. I'd like to go again.
